Hihi

Tiritiri Matangi Island

One of New Zealand's rarest birds.

"Until recently hihi were believed to belong to the honeyeater family along with the tui and bellbird, but recent genetic studies indicate they may be more closely related to the family of birds that includes the saddleback and extinct huia." Quote from http://www.wildlifeextra.com/go/news/hihi-stitchbird.html#cr
Notice the beak. This enables the Hihi to drink nectar from flowers and is part of why it has long been considered part of the Honey Eater Family.
